Hi all,
I am upgrading my sound card from a SB Live to an Audigy and need to know what is the best way to uninstall the old live 3.0 drivers to the Audigy.

Any help would be appreciated.

Thanks

Hey, I did this just last weekend. Upgraded from a SB live to Audigy -2. Don't know why, maybe I'm an idiot, but nothing I could do would get the darn new card to work. I unisntalled the old SB drivers and old Creative software first, then installed the card and went through the software intall of driver and programs. My computer would not recognize the card. After much fiddling and such I just re-formatted the darn c drive. Card works beautifully now.

Probably not what you wanted to hear though. I'm sure I messed up somewhere, but I have no idea where. I do hope your experience goes better than mine.

Add/remove programs will work just fine. I've switched around between onboard sound, a SB128 PCI and an Audigy many times in the past using this method.

I plugged the card in. winxp went through the process of recognizing the new card but I cancel the installation of drivers and did it myself.

I uninstalled all the SB live apps in add/remove except the window drivers (too chicken to erase everything) and just installed the new Audigy drivers. Card is sounding and playing well.
